To affirm price structure and introduce a more modular, transparent charging system, we need to consider how to clearly link services to their impact on ranking, online reputation, and new business harvesting.

Here’s a framework for developing a modular pricing structure, focusing on value and impact:

Core Principles for the New Pricing Structure:

  1. Transparency: Clearly itemize what each module includes and what specific outcome it aims to achieve.
  2. Modularity: Allow clients to select services based on their specific needs and budget, making it easy to scale up or down.
  3. Value-Based: Price modules based on the perceived value and the measurable impact they deliver, rather than just the time or resources invested.
  4. Tiered Options: Offer different levels within modules (e.g., Basic, Standard, Premium) to cater to varying client sizes and ambitions.
  5. Impact Reporting: Crucially, integrate clear reporting mechanisms that demonstrate the direct impact of each purchased module on ranking, reputation, and new business.

Proposed Modular Pricing Structure:

Let’s break down services into three main pillars: Search Ranking (SEO), Online Reputation Management (ORM), and New Business Harvesting (Lead Generation/Conversion). Each pillar can have multiple modular offerings.


Pillar 1: Search Ranking Optimization (SEO Modules)

  • Goal: Improve organic search visibility and keyword rankings.
  • Impact Metrics: Keyword ranking improvements, organic traffic increase, click-through rate (CTR), domain authority.
      • Includes: Comprehensive website audit (technical, on-page, off-page), competitor analysis, keyword research, tailored SEO strategy roadmap.
      • Pricing: Fixed fee, tiered by website size/complexity.
      • Impact: Provides a clear baseline and actionable plan for future SEO efforts.
    • Module 1.2: On-Page Optimization Pack (Monthly/Quarterly)
      • Includes: Content optimization (keywords, readability), meta tag optimization, heading structure, image alt tags, internal linking.
      • Pricing: Subscription, tiered by number of pages/articles optimized.
      • Impact: Direct improvement in page-specific keyword rankings and relevance.
    • Module 1.3: Technical SEO Maintenance (Monthly)
      • Includes: Site speed optimization, crawlability/indexability checks, broken link repair, sitemap/robots.txt management, schema markup implementation.
      • Pricing: Subscription, tiered by website size/traffic.
      • Impact: Enhanced site health, leading to better crawl rates and ranking potential.
      • Includes: High-quality backlink acquisition (outreach, guest posting), directory submissions, local citation building.
      • Pricing: Subscription or per-link/campaign, tiered by desired link quality/quantity.
      • Impact: Increased domain authority, higher overall search rankings.

Pillar 2: Online Reputation Management (ORM Modules)

  • Goal: Build, monitor, and protect the brand’s online image.
  • Impact Metrics: Sentiment analysis, number of positive reviews, review response rate, reduction in negative mentions, brand mentions.
    • Module 2.1: Review & Rating Management (Monthly)
      • Includes: Monitoring major review platforms (Google My Business, Yelp, industry-specific sites), proactive review generation strategies, templated and custom review responses.
      • Pricing: Subscription, tiered by number of platforms monitored or volume of reviews.
      • Impact: Improved star ratings, higher volume of positive reviews, enhanced trust and credibility.
      • Includes: Tracking brand mentions across social media and web, sentiment analysis, crisis alert system.
      • Pricing: Subscription, tiered by volume of mentions or platforms monitored.
      • Impact: Early detection of reputation threats, ability to respond quickly to positive and negative discussions, improved brand perception.
    • Module 2.3: Online Content Remediation/Suppression (Project-based)
      • Includes: Strategies to de-index or suppress negative search results (legal avenues, content creation for positive overshadowing).
      • Pricing: Project-based, highly variable depending on complexity and number of negative items.
      • Impact: Cleaner search results for brand name, reduced visibility of damaging content.

Pillar 3: New Business Harvesting (Lead Generation & Conversion Modules)

  • Goal: Convert website visitors and online presence into tangible business leads and sales.
  • Impact Metrics: Lead generation (form submissions, calls), conversion rate, customer acquisition cost (CAC), ROI.
      • Includes: GMB profile optimization, post management, Q&A management, local citation building for local businesses.
      • Pricing: Subscription, tiered by location count.
      • Impact: Increased local search visibility, higher direct calls/directions from GMB, more in-store visits.
    • Module 3.2: Conversion Rate Optimization (CRO) (Monthly/Quarterly)
      • Includes: A/B testing of landing pages, call-to-action (CTA) optimization, form optimization, user experience (UX) analysis.
      • Pricing: Subscription, tiered by number of pages/elements optimized.
      • Impact: Higher percentage of website visitors converting into leads or customers.
    • Module 3.3: Content Marketing for Lead Generation (Monthly/Per Content Piece)
      • Includes: Blog post creation, premium content (eBooks, whitepapers, webinars) designed to capture leads, content distribution strategies.
      • Pricing: Subscription or per-piece, tiered by content volume/complexity.
      • Impact: Attracts qualified leads through valuable content, establishes thought leadership.
    • Module 3.4: Paid Search Management (PPC) (Monthly + Ad Spend Percentage)
      • Includes: Keyword research, ad copy creation, campaign setup and ongoing optimization for Google Ads (Search, Display, Shopping).
      • Pricing: Management fee (fixed or % of ad spend), plus client’s ad budget.
      • Impact: Immediate visibility for targeted keywords, direct lead generation.

How to Communicate Impact:

For each module, ensure your reporting dashboard and client communications clearly articulate:

  • Starting Point (Baseline): Where the client was before implementing the module.
  • Module Activities: What specific actions were taken.
  • Key Performance Indicators (KPIs): The relevant metrics that demonstrate progress (e.g., “Keyword ‘X’ moved from #15 to #5,” “Average star rating increased from 3.8 to 4.5,” “Number of form submissions increased by 20%”).
  • Direct Link to Outcomes: Explicitly state how the improvement in KPIs translates to better ranking, stronger online reputation, or more new business opportunities. Use visuals like graphs and charts.
  • Forecasting/Projections: Where possible, provide reasonable projections of what continued investment in a module could achieve.

Example Client Scenario:

A small local bakery might choose:

  • SEO: Module 1.1 (Audit), Module 1.2 (On-Page for key service pages), Module 3.1 (Local SEO).
  • ORM: Module 2.1 (Review Management).

Their report would then show: improved local search rankings for “bakery near me,” increased calls from Google My Business, and a higher average star rating with more recent positive reviews.

Typical Pricing Models for “Dominate” Tier Services:

Given the intensity and comprehensive nature, “Dominate” campaigns usually fall into one of these higher-end pricing models:

  1. High-Value Monthly Retainer: This is the most common model. It involves a substantial recurring monthly fee that covers the dedicated team, extensive activity, and continuous strategic oversight. The fee reflects the agency’s commitment to ongoing, aggressive results and covers all the human resources, tools, and expertise deployed.
    • Why it works: Provides predictable budgeting for the client and ensures consistent, top-tier resources are always allocated to their success. It’s built on a partnership model where the agency is deeply invested in long-term results.
  2. Hybrid Model (Retainer + Performance Incentives): For truly dominant campaigns, a portion of the fee might be tied to specific, ambitious performance metrics (e.g., reaching #1 for a certain number of high-value keywords, achieving a specific increase in qualified leads, maintaining an X star rating).
    • Why it works: Aligns the agency’s incentives directly with the client’s ultimate business outcomes, encouraging even more aggressive and results-focused efforts. However, defining and tracking these performance metrics accurately is critical.
  3. Value-Based Pricing (Less Common for Ongoing, More for Defined Market Leadership Projects): While harder to implement for continuous service, some agencies might structure a large, fixed project fee for achieving a specific, measurable market leadership position within a defined timeframe. This is often preceded by an intensive “discovery” or “audit” phase.
    • Why it works: Focuses entirely on the ultimate value delivered, rather than hours or activities.

Factors Influencing the Specific Charge:

Even within a “Dominate” tier, the exact charge will vary significantly based on:

  • Industry & Competition: Highly competitive industries (e.g., finance, legal, SaaS) require far more aggressive and expensive campaigns to dominate compared to niche markets.
  • Current Online Presence: A business starting from scratch or with significant negative reputation issues will require more upfront effort and thus higher initial costs than one already well-established.
  • Geographic Scope: Dominating a local market is different from dominating a national or international market, which dramatically increases the complexity and cost of campaigns.
  • Business Size & Revenue Goals: The scale of the client’s business and their specific revenue growth targets will dictate the necessary level of investment.
  • Existing Assets: The quality and quantity of existing website content, brand assets, and internal resources can influence the scope of work.
